Background

Under IPA 2008, as foreseen, upon completion of the project, the Customs Administration will have implemented the Customs Transit Control System in conformity with Common Transit Convention (CTC), in order to assist in the control and management of the movement of goods by the electronic exchange of transaction information between CTC countries, and put in place the necessary organisational and procedural changes in order to operate the systems effectively and efficiently. The main objective of the project is to support the adaptation of Trans-European transit procedure in the Customs Administration. A big role in overall project is implementation of the New Computerised Transit System (NCTS) application in the Customs Administration. The purpose of the project is to provide management support and quality assurance for the overall project. Short-term Expert Visibility expertise will contribute the main objective by completing an awareness campaign according to the EU Visibility Guidelines in all over the country for the stakeholders related to NCTS. The main objective is to give a clear understanding to economic operators, other national administrations on what the NCTS application means for each of them as finalised within its full functionality and what actually NCTS is, including its legal base, coverage, benefits and functionalities.
